The People’s Bank of China (PBoC) set the USD/CNY central rate for the trading session ahead on Wednesday at 7.1016 as compared to the previous day's fix of 7.1002 and 7.2202 Reuters estimates.

West Texas Intermediate (WTI) oil price remains in the negative territory for the second successive day, trading around $82.60 per barrel during the Asian hours on Friday. Crude oil prices have lost ground following renewed hopes for a diplomatic solution to the US-Iran conflict.
